Life

Life is either a great adventure or nothing.
- Helen Keller

This isn't life in the fast lane. It's life in the oncoming traffic.
- Terry Pratchett

When you feel life at crossroads, you need a higher perspective view.
- Toba Beta

Life doesn’t get easier or more forgiving; we get stronger and more resilient.
- Steve Maraboli

There are two tragedies in life. One is to lose your heart's desire. The other is to gain it.
- George Bernard Shaw

In order to lead a successful human life you should have in your nature...a heart
of an artist, vision of a scientist, an astute business acumen, pride of self reliance,
the art of being joyous, a zest for life and lastly, a self-content nature; you should
essentially have a fair mix of all the above mentioned seven qualities.
- Deep Trivedi

Birth is a moment. Even death is a moment. The chain of moments spent between
the two is called life. In that case, time is indeed precious. We can bring an end
to all our problems as soon as we analyze... as to where and on what issues we
have been wasting our time.
- Deep Trivedi

The best thing to do with the best things in life is to give them up.
- Ambrose Bierce

There is neither creation nor destruction, neither destiny nor free will, neither path nor achievement; this is the final truth.
- Ramana Maharshi

It can only take a moment to waste the rest of your life.
- Charles Michael "Chuck" Palahniuk
